Terms that decide real value
A £100 bonus looks generous until you read the wagering requirement. Most operators set these between 20x and 65x, and the difference is enormous. At 20x, a £50 bonus requires £1,000 in total bets before you can withdraw winnings. At 65x, that same £50 bonus demands £3,250 of turnover. The headline number never tells the full story.

One term worth special attention is the maximum bet allowed while wagering a bonus. Some operators restrict you to £5 per spin during the playthrough, which is fine for most players but frustrating if you prefer higher stakes. Another is game weighting: slots usually count 100% toward wagering, but table games often count only 10% or even less. If you enjoy blackjack, that distinction matters enormously.
Credit cards have been banned for gambling in Great Britain since April 2020, so you will need a debit card or an e-wallet to fund your account. Finally, remember that all gambling is entertainment with a cost, not a way to make money. Stake limits for online slots were set at £5 per spin in 2025, with £2 for players aged 18 to 24, which reflects the regulator’s focus on player protection. Play within your means, and if the fun stops, stop playing. GAMSTOP is the free national self-exclusion scheme that covers every UKGC-licensed site, and GambleAware offers confidential support at any time. You must be 18 or over to gamble online in the UK.
